MANILA — President Rodrigo Duterte on Wednesday said the government would file impeachment cases against Ombudsman Conchita Carpio Morales for possession of “illegally obtained” documents and selective justice.

“We will file an impeachment case against her and I would tend to believe she was part of the conspiracy … iyong fabricated papers,” Duterte said in a press briefing in Malacañang.

The Office of the Ombudsman has started a fact-finding investigation into the wealth of the President and his family based on a complaint filed by Senator Antonio Trillanes IV accusing Duterte of having PHP2.2 billion in “hidden wealth.”

Overall Deputy Ombudsman Melchor Arthur Carandang, who was in charge of the case after Ombudsman Conchita Carpio-Morales inhibited herself from cases involving the Duterte family, earlier said that the Anti-Money Laundering Council (AMLC) provided the Ombudsman office on Duterte’s alleged multi-billion peso wealth.

Morales is the aunt of lawyer Manases Carpio, the husband of presidential daughter Davao City Mayor Sara Duterte.

The AMLC, however, categorically denied that it provided the Office of the Ombudsman with a report on the bank records of President Duterte and his family.

“Remember na walang AMLC clearance. So walang statement dapat lumabas kay sa may billion ako o piso lang galing diyan sa Central Bank. I said to her chagrin, she will realize that hindi siya dapat pumasok diyan lalo na if the evidence is illegal,” Duterte said.

Duterte said it was Trillanes who obtained the spurious bank accounts from a certain “Abad” who he said is the senator’s mistress.

At ang lumabas doon nagpindot, pagbukas ng account ko, si Abad, who is the mistress of Trillanes, then gave it to Trillanes. Trillanes computed it on a daily basis. In- out, in-out, in-out. ‘Yung credit, ‘yung debit wala na kaya ganun lumaki,” Duterte said.

The President said Trillanes then gave the records to Deputy Ombudsman for Mindanao Rodolfo Elman, who in turn gave it to Morales.

Duterte said Morales is just part of the concerted effort of the Left and the so-called “Dilaw” to remove him in Malacañang.

“But, I will show to the Republic that we have a very serious problem with our government officials.

You have an official na Ombudsman na part of, ‘yung fabrication and the use of falsified documents,” he said.

The President said he would present his real bank records at the impeachment trial against Morales to prove her Office held falsified documents.

“You have to prove it is fabrication,” Duterte said.

Duterte also accused Morales for exercising “selective justice,” citing Senator Gregorio “Gringo” Honasan as her latest victim.

“She berates people for a delay of justice and yet, the Ombudsman is the number one who’s doing the selective justice. And the latest victim was Gringo Honasan,” he said.

The Ombudsman has filed graft charges against Honasan over the alleged irregular procurement of projects worth PHP30 million released under his Priority Development Assistance Fund (PDAF).

“I did not start this ruckus. Ang problema, nagpadamay sila kay Trillanes. It’s Trillanes who will bring this government or this country down to the dogs,” he said.

The President said that what is happening now all started with Trillanes during the campaign period when the senator accused Duterte of having millions of pesos of unexplained wealth.

Then Mayor Duterte said that if he has that amount, he would withdraw his candidacy for the Presidency.

He said he dismissed the accusations then as mere black propaganda that is normal during an election period.

Hanggang ngayon. Eh ‘di gidamay niya si Ombudsman. Ang Ombudsman nagpagamit. Ayan, patay na. Magkakaso-kaso sila ngayon,” Duterte said. (PNA)
